Why Roof Replacement Matters for Your Property
The roof of your building plays a vital role in protecting it. If yours is showing signs of age or damage, replacing it can save you from future headaches. Let’s dive into the key indicators.
1. Age of the Roof
If your roof is over 20 years old, it’s likely approaching the end of its life cycle. While it may still look good, the materials may not function optimally anymore.
Multiple Roof Leaks Indicate Need for Replacement
Leaking roofs are often a sign of underlying problems. When leaks become frequent or widespread, it's time to consider replacing your roof to avoid further damage.
Signs of Wear and Tear on Your Roof
Inspect your roof for visible signs of wear and tear, such as cracked, curled, or missing shingles (for shingle roofs), or cracks and punctures in the membrane (for flat roofs). These damages may not seem severe at first but can lead to bigger issues down the line. If your roof shows extensive damage, replacement is often more cost-effective than trying to repair it.

What Roof Sagging Means for Your Building
If you notice that your roof is sagging or the surface appears uneven, this could indicate a serious structural problem. Sagging often occurs due to water damage, rotting decking, or weakened support beams. A sagging roof is a clear sign that it may need to be replaced to prevent further deterioration and ensure the safety of your building.
Rising Energy Bills: A Sign of Roof Issues
An inefficient roof can cause a spike in energy bills by allowing air to leak out. If you’ve noticed a rise in your utility costs, it could be time for a roof replacement to improve energy efficiency.
6. Roof Materials Have Deteriorated
Rust, granule loss, and damaged membranes signal that your roof’s materials are deteriorating and may soon fail. This is a clear sign it’s time for a replacement.
Frequent Roof Repairs: Time to Replace?
Frequent repairs often mean that your roof has reached the end of its lifespan. Rather than continue patching it up, consider replacing it to avoid more serious issues down the road.
